Kumba is a dedicated iron ore supplier that has access to its South
African iron ore resources and reserves through Sishen Iron Ore
Company (SIOC). In support of the company’s vision to be a leading
value-adding iron ore supplier to the global steel industry,
continuous effort goes into the sound management of its iron ore
mineral assets. Technical specialists and competent persons within the
company and from major external consulting firms in cases when
sufficient experience or competence was not available internally, have:
- defined reasonably and eventually extractable mineral resources;
- converted mineral resources into practically and safely mineable and economically viable ore reserves, and
- processed the ore reserves into market-required saleable product.
Kumba, through its long-term planning processes,
not only strives to maximise economic value through the mining of its
high-grade haematite mineral resources (in situ Fe ≥ 60%),
but also considers sustainable development through the mining and
planned mining of lower-grade haematite material (40% ≤ in situ
Fe < 60%) to maximise resource utilisation. The Zandrivierspoort
mineral resources are mostly magnetite, with some surfacial haematite
and the cut-off applied is 30% in situ Fe. This project is Kumba’s first venture into potential low-grade iron ore resource exploitation.
